
First Lady Michelle Obama graces the December 2016 cover of Vogue. Photographed by Annie Leibovitz and styled by Tonne Goodman, the FLOTUS wears a white Carolina Herrera gown with Monique Péan earrings. For the accompanying spread, the 52-year-old looks as elegant as ever wearing chic gowns and jewelry. This marks Michelle’s third cover of the fashion glossy.

Michelle Obama on Leaving the White House
“I will take the same approach leaving as I did coming in,” she tells Vogue about leaving the White House. “I won’t know until I’m there. I’ve never been the former First Lady of the United States before.” She thinks for a moment. “But I will always be engaged in some way in public service and public life. The minute I left my corporate-law firm to work for the city, I never looked back. I’ve always felt very alive using my gifts and talents to help other people.”
She continues, “I sleep better at night. I’m happier. So we’ll look back at the issues that I’ve been working on. The question is: How do I engage in those issues from a new platform? I can’t say right now, because we can’t spend that much time really doing the hard work of vetting offers or ideas or options because we’re still closing things out here.”
